Moderates didn't leave the Republican Party; the Republican Party left the moderates

If you’ve found yourself thinking that the GOP has lost it’s freakin’ mind…well, you’re going to find that you’re not far wrong. When a moderate like Sen. Olympia Snowe (R-ME) feels the need to leave the building because she’s sick of the intolerance and craziness she sees in her party, you have to know things are bad. These days, “moderate” in Republispeak translates as “traitor.”

Time was when the GOP was a fairly moderate right-of-center aggregation. Today, the Tea Party has frightened so many Republicans so thoroughly that the stampede to the Right has taken a frightening turn. Evidently, the Right side of the political spectrum has no end; it continues on into infinity and beyond…and there’s no longer a place for decent, reasonable Republicans like Snowe. That doesn’t bode well for the GOP’s long-term prospects, and it certainly doesn’t bode well for the future of this country.

Before long, our government may well be owned by the Koch brothers and a few other ultra-Conservative billionaires who will continue steering the GOP to the Right until it finally falls off a cliff.

The best democracy money can buy, eh??
